The sous vide technique has been the secret of great chefs around the world for decades. Providing foolproof results, the method involves cooking vacuum-sealed pouches in a water bath at a precisiely-controlled temperature. This retains the juices and aromas lost by traditional cooking as well as retaining all the nutrients.

Claire Gillman The Healing Therapies Bible profiles 70 alternative healing therapies, explaining the principles on which they are based, their history in practice, and their healing outcomes. Wherever possible, the therapies are also shown in action.

With a myriad of plant choices at garden centres, this book is a guide to what to look for when choosing varieties. The plants here are featured for being particularly delightful – edible fruits and vegetables, fresh herbs, ornamental flowers, eye-catching foliage and plants with evocative scents or other curious qualities.

New healing techniques are now being taught all over the world. Some are associated with a particular healer, such as Brandon Bays’ The Journey and Vianna Stibal’s Theta Healing™. Others respond to our spiritual ascension, such as crystal healing with new-generation, high-vibration crystals and flower remedies. Some have longer histories, and have evolved from a wealth of traditions – such as mindfulness meditation, with its roots in Buddhism and western stress-reduction techniques, and regression therapy, more recently popularized by Harvard Psychiatry Professor Dr Brian Weiss. Also included are the classic techniques of complementary therapists, such as massage, reiki, reflexology, and aromatherapy.

Designed as the essential reference tool for appraisers, collectors and dealers of silverware, the Miller’s Encyclopedia of World Silver Marks is an indispensable guide for anyone researching silver hallmarks, offering clear and wide-ranging reproductions of thousands of hallmarks from more than 60 countries and regions, past and present, on every continent. It is also clearly and logically organized into two volumes for ease of reference: in the first volume are hallmarks listed by visual type and category, fully cross-referenced to information in the second volume on country of origin, centre of assaying or making, date and silver standard marks, special marks such as import/export marks, and selected maker’s marks.

Every image is changed for every edition to keep the book up-to-date with collecting and buying trends. Miller’s Collectables Handbook & Price Guide 2016-2017 is the only full-colour, fully-illustrated collectables price guide in the world.

Created with an international team of experts, the Encyclopedia helps you to identify silver hallmarks quickly, easily and reliably. It also includes brief historical overviews of hallmarking in each country, a description of the hallmarking process, and a guide to identifying fake and forged marks.
